Class update from Friday 16th January 2026:

Happy New Year! It was great to welcome the children back to school last week. 

A lot of our learning this term is based around the Great Fire of London. 

In history, the children have been comparing what life was like in the 17th Century to now. They were surprised to learn that there was no running water in 1666 and most people had to get around on foot or by boat. This week, the children have eagerly been learning about the events of the Great Fire of London. They have considered the thoughts and feelings of Samuel Pepys and Londoners. 

In PE, the children explored actions for different jobs people had during 1666. Every time they heard the beat of the music, the children changed action.

The children have been writing diary entries from the perspective of a London rat. They have been applying interesting features to their diaries including personification and onomatopoeia.

Elsewhere in the curriculum, the children have been investigating the properties of 3D shapes, sorting 2D shapes into groups based on their properties and they were even very successful at recognising vertical lines of symmetry in 2D shapes. 

Well done Year 2 for a wonderful start to this term!
